What is a Reclining Sofa?
A reclining sofa is a versatile seating choice that can change its position to offer various angles of recline, allowing the user to lounge, sit upright, and even take a quick nap. The reclining mechanism can be manual, requiring effort to pull a lever or push back, or powered, operated through an electronic button.

When shopping for a reclining sofa, there are a number of functions to consider. Here are some bottom lines to analyze:
Material: Reclining sofas can be found in numerous materials, consisting of leather, fabric, and microfiber. Each has benefits and drawbacks regarding durability, comfort, and upkeep.
Mechanism: Decide in between a manual or power recline choice. Power recliners offer easier operation but might require distance to an outlet.
Size: Ensure the sofa fits your home. Procedure the area where you mean to put the sofa to avoid size-related disappointments.
Comfort: Test the sofa before purchasing. Make sure the cushions are supportive and that the recline system operates efficiently.
Style: While functionality is vital, do not neglect aesthetics. Select a style that matches your existing decoration.

Caring for Your Reclining Sofa
Looking after your reclining sofa can extend its life expectancy and protect its visual appeal. Here are some practical ideas:
Regular Cleaning: Depending on the material, either vacuum or clean down surface areas routinely to avoid dust build-up.

Conditioning: Leather sofas need to be conditioned routinely with proper products to keep their suppleness and radiance.
Trigger Repair of Damage: If you notice any tears or damage, fix them as soon as possible to avoid further concerns.
Use a Cover: If you have family pets or kids, think about utilizing a cover to secure against spills and stains.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)1. Just how much space do I need for a reclining sofa?
Think about a clearance of 3-6 inches behind and at least 2 feet in front of the sofa for recline area. Procedure your room to discover the very best fit.
2. What is the typical life-span of a reclining sofa?
With proper care, a quality reclining sofa can last anywhere from 7 to 15 years and even longer.
3. Are reclining sofas ideal for small rooms?
Yes! There are compact and sectional couch comfy options customized for smaller sized areas. Search for loveseats or corner sectionals that optimize seating while conserving area.
